Launched in 2008 and inspired by visionary filmmaker Derek Jarman, the Jarman Award is unique within the industry in offering both financial assistance and the rare opportunity to produce a new moving image work.

Previously shortlisted artists include Duncan Campbell, Marvin Gaye Chetwynd, Luke Fowler, Elizabeth Price and Laure Prouvost, all of whom went on to be shortlisted for or win the Turner Prize.

Each year one artist is selected from a shortlist of up to ten artists to receive a ¬£10,000 cash prize. The award is additionally supported through an on-going series of broadcast commissions for Chanel 4’s Random Acts strand.
